What is Descriptive Writing?
Descriptive writing creates a picture in the reader's mind using sensory details. It involves detailed observations of people, places, and things.
Slide 4 - Tekstslide
Sensory Details
Sensory details engage the reader's senses: sight, sound, smell, taste, and touch. They make descriptions vivid and real.
Slide 5 - Tekstslide
The Power of Adjectives
Adjectives add specificity and detail to your writing. They help paint a clearer picture for the reader.
Slide 6 - Tekstslide
Using Metaphors and Similes
Metaphors and similes compare two things creatively. They enhance descriptions by adding depth and interest.
Slide 7 - Tekstslide
The Importance of Setting
Setting provides context and atmosphere. Describing it vividly helps immerse the reader in the scene.
Slide 8 - Tekstslide
Personification
Personification gives human traits to non-human things. It adds life and personality to descriptions.
Slide 9 - Tekstslide
Show, Don't Tell
Instead of stating facts, use descriptive details to show them. This engages the reader's imagination.
